Description
This should be ready for prime-time, but no guarantees.

This is the green version of this reticle for the 2x Red Dot.

The purpose of this reticle is to be highly precise (the dot) without getting lost when you are in a hurry (chevron leads your eyes back to the dot), and without getting lost in low light or against smoke (the green). If you find any issues or have any suggestions, leave them in the comments.
